Abstract

The Kautilya Society at NUSRL Ranchi and the Association for Democratic Reforms have launched a national essay writing competition, inviting submissions from students, practitioners, academicians, and researchers to explore the theme of governance, democracy, and constitutional vision in India by 2047. The competition aims to promote critical thinking and analysis on the future of Indian governance and democracy. Submissions are invited on the specified theme, with a focus on original ideas and perspectives.
